Te Ia reo is a five level course for learning and teaching Maori. Each level consists of three basic resources, a student textbook, workbook and teacher's guide.
|
|
|
The second level Te Pukaki (The Stream) assumes that the student is confident with the language and structures of the first level Te Matapuna. It is built on a gradual step by step approach to learning the language.
